About the role

The Sr. IT Business Systems Analyst for Scheduling (Primavera P6 EPPM) serves as a strategic advisor and functional owner for scheduling initiatives as a senior individual contributor. This role is responsible for ensuring reliable, integrated, and decision-ready scheduling capabilities across Primavera P6 EPPM, PIF (Project Integration Framework), SAP S/4HANA, and related systems supporting Capital Projects, Engineering Projects, Maintenance, and Turnaround/Outage Project scheduling and execution.

Responsibilities

  • Serve as the strategic advisor and primary IT functional lead for scheduling initiatives, owning the functional partnership between CF Industries business teams and IT for Primavera P6, SAP, and related enterprise integrations.
  • Partner closely with SAP functional and technical teams to validate SAP-to-P6 data mappings, assess downstream impacts of SAP configuration changes, and support integration and user acceptance testing.
  • Collaborate with stakeholders to analyze business needs and deliver creative solutions for scheduling and reporting as they relate to Capital, Engineering, and Turnaround/Outage Projects.
  • Deliver functional and technical requirements to development teams.
  • Advise decision makers by providing insightful data visualizations and reporting to drive impactful business decisions.
  • Lead projects in consultation with IT Security, Infrastructure Team, Business Owners, and Vendors. Drive projects end-to-end while ensuring stakeholder alignment.
  • Complete all deliverables according to Project Management methodology and regularly communicate status updates clearly.
  • Shape the direction of business systems by actively engaging in, and contributing to, the selection and evaluation of systems and products.
  • Help define the IT RoadMap and set strategy for scheduling.
  • Define scope and strategy to keep PIF and P6 Systems current and dependable.
  • Manage operational activities on projects and enhancements, including monitoring resource needs, preparing documentation, status reports, key issues, and/or change controls.
  • Serve as point person for addressing issues and enhancements for P6 integration with SAP.
  • Advise the business in developing reporting strategies where multiple systems such as SAP and P6 make up the data source of truth.
  • Responsible for day-to-day management of the scheduling systems. Owner of Disaster Recovery for the PIF and P6 Internal Controls.
  • Establish and implement processes and procedures to meet departmental internal controls requirements.
  • Verify adherence to established processes and procedures as intended.
  • Work with Internal Controls Department to identify deficiencies in existing processes/procedures, the need for new ones, and the extent to which such processes/procedures are being followed.
  • Create and carry out corrective measures for department internal controls as needed.
